#176e44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#176e44 is composed of 9% red, 43.1%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.2%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 151 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 26.1%. #176e44 color hex could be obtained by blending #2edc88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#176e44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#176e44 has RGB values of R:23, G:110,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 1535556.

Shades and Tints of #176e44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d08 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#176e44
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404543 is the less saturated color, while #038245 is the most saturated one.
